Ques: What should I study in India to become a pilot?

Becoming a pilot in India is an exciting and respected career choice. To start your journey you must have a strong interest in flying science and technology. The basic educational requirement is completing 10+2 with Physics Mathematics and English from a recognized board. These subjects help you understand the science behind aircraft and flight control.

After 12th, you can join a Pilot Training Program approved by the DGCA (Directorate General of Civil Aviation). During training you will learn about aviation theory air navigation meteorology and aircraft operations. You'll also get hands on experience through flight simulator sessions and real aircraft flying hours. Completing this training will help you earn a Commercial Pilot License (CPL) your key to becoming a professional pilot.

To improve your skills it's also good to study aerodynamics air regulations and radio communication. Along with technical knowledge communication skills discipline and decisionmaking abilities are very important for every pilot.

Many students also choose to pursue a Bachelor's degree in aviation or science which adds extra value to their career. Once you complete your training and meet the flying hour requirement you can work with airlines charter services or even as a flight instructor.
